Every successful development programme starts with a clear understanding of the current situation. At PDCC, we conduct Baseline Surveys to provide accurate data on the status of communities, households, or organisations before an intervention begins.

Our baseline surveys include:

  • Gathering reliable data – on livelihoods, incomes, food security, gender roles, and environmental conditions.

  • Establishing reference points – creating benchmarks to measure progress throughout the project cycle.

  • Identifying needs and gaps – helping partners design programmes that respond to real challenges.

  • Supporting monitoring and evaluation – ensuring project outcomes can be measured against agreed indicators.

  • Engaging communities – making sure voices of beneficiaries, especially women and youth, are included in the process.
